一种应用推广方法、服务器及终端技术

技术编号:12021590 阅读:68 留言:0更新日期:2015-09-09 18:43
本发明专利技术公开了一种应用推广处理方法,所述方法包括:所述服务器接收第二终端发送的接入请求,所述接入请求中携带有待接入App的标识信息和所述第二终端对应的流量主的标识信息;所述服务器建立所述流量主的标识信息和所述待接入App的标识信息之间的对应关系;所述服务器根据所述待接入App的标识信息获取待接入App的接入信息;所述服务器响应所述接入请求,向所述第二终端发送接入响应,所述接入响应中携带有所述待接入App的接入信息,所述接入响应用于使所述第二终端根据所述接入信息将所述待接入App接入到自身的流量主;所述接入信息至少包括所述App的描述信息和所述App的链接地址。本发明专利技术同时还公开了一种服务器及终端。

【技术实现步骤摘要】
一种应用推广方法、服务器及终端
本专利技术涉及应用推广技术,尤其涉及一种应用推广方法、服务器及终端。
技术介绍
应用软件(App,ApplicationSoftware,以下简称应用)是系统软件相对应的一个概念,应用软件是用户可以使用的各种程序设计语言编写的一种应用程序的集合。多种多样的应用满足用户在不同领域解决不同问题的需求;例如,用户想要听歌,可以在自己的终端上安装音乐播放器App,如百度公司的百度音乐、千千静听等App;如果用户想要玩游戏,可以下载各种游戏的App;如果用户想要看看自己一天行走了多少步,可以下载计步器的App;如果用户想要求购物,可以下载各种购物App如天猫商城的App、京东商城的App;如果想要交朋友或者与朋友建立联系,可以下载腾讯公司的QQ、腾讯公司的微信、小米公司的米聊等社交App。其中,终端包括手机(一般是指智能手机)、平板电脑、个人数字助理、桌面式电脑、个人计算机、笔记本电脑等电子设备。软件公司开发出一款App,这里的软件公司主要是指App开发商;如果想要把该款App推向市场,一般有两种方式:第一种方式是在人流量比较多的地方,通过发传单等方式介绍自己的App;第二种方式是通过购买的广告位方式来推广自己的App,其中,广告位可以是传统的纸媒广告位,例如公交站旁边的广告位、杂志上的广告位;当然还可以是在电视、广播、网络等媒体上发布的广告,或者通过电信运营商来发布广告。在第二种方式中,通过网络发布的方式也包括很多,其中第一种较为常见的也是应用较为广泛的方式是,在应用市场(包括各种应用宝、应用商店)例如小米应用商店、苹果应用商店等推广自己的App;还有一种是在其它应用中发布自己的应用的广告,例如,用户下载了一款社交App,在应用推广的显示界面中,应用提供商提供的其它App如游戏App等可以在这个界面发布广告。现有的应用推广方式中,App开发商需要主动与各种推广源进行联系,然后通过货币、实物、对等流量置换等方式来实现App的推广。其中:推广源是指上述的电视、广播、网络等媒体,其中网络包括应用商店、其他的App、网站等。在App的推广中,很多App主要是利用网络来推广,因此,上述的推广源也称为流量源或流量主,这是因为在利用网络来推广应用时,主要占用的是推广源的流量资源,故称为流量主。下面给出流量主的定义:即移动网络的场景下,通过App、网页、短信等一切可触及到用户的产品形态。对等流量置换方式是指,在其它流量主中发布自己的应用的广告,作为回报,也在自己的流量主中发布其他的应用的广告,例如,在其它应用中发布自己的应用的广告,作为回报,也在自己的应用中发布其他的应用的广告。现有的应用推广方式中,App开发商需要主动与各种推广源进行沟通,不仅沟通起来流程长、复杂,并需要付出货币、实物、对等流量等代价;重要的是,通过这种方式吸引来的用户并不一定能转化为真正的App下载,或者使这些用户成为付费用户。如果不能使这些用户下载App,或者成为付费用户,那么App开发商的投资就很难收回。
技术实现思路
有鉴于此,本专利技术实施例为解决现有技术中存在的至少一个问题而提供一种应用推广方法、服务器及终端,能够使得App开发商不需要与流量主进行直接沟通,无需繁琐的数据计算即可实现对流量主的返利。本专利技术实施例的技术方案是这样实现的:第一方面,本专利技术实施例提供一种应用推广方法,所述方法包括:所述服务器接收第二终端发送的接入请求,所述接入请求中携带有待接入App的标识信息和所述第二终端对应的流量主的标识信息;所述服务器建立所述流量主的标识信息和所述待接入App的标识信息之间的对应关系,所述对应关系用于描述使用所述待接入App的用户从所述流量主上下载所述待接入App的下载次数;所述服务器根据所述待接入App的标识信息获取待接入App的接入信息;所述服务器响应所述接入请求,向所述第二终端发送接入响应,所述接入响应中携带有所述待接入App的接入信息,所述接入响应用于使所述第二终端根据所述接入信息将所述待接入App接入到自身的流量主;所述接入信息至少包括所述App的描述信息和所述App的链接地址。第二方面,本专利技术实施例提供一种应用推广方法,所述方法包括:第一终端向服务器发送第一下载请求,所述第一下载请求用于向所述服务器请求下载接口程序;所述第一终端接收所述服务器发送的接口程序,所述接口程序用于嵌入所述App开发商的App程序中,所述接口程序至少签名信息;所述第一终端获取所述App开发商的第一操作,所述第一操作用于触发所述第一终端向所述服务器上传第一App程序或者发送第一链接地址,所述第一App程序中嵌入有所述接口程序,所述第一链接地址为所述第一App程序的链接地址;所述第一终端响应所述第一操作,向所述服务器发送上传所述第一App程序或者发送第一链接地址,以供流量主从所述服务器上下载第一App程序或者获取第一链接地址。第三方面,本专利技术实施例提供一种应用推广方法,所述方法包括:第二终端获取待接入应用App的标识信息;所述第二终端将所述待接入App的标识信息携带于接入请求中,所述接入请求中携带有待接入App的标识信息和所述第二终端对应的流量主的标识信息;所述第二终端将所述接入请求发送给所述服务器;所述第二终端接收所述服务器发送的接入响应,所述接入响应中携带有所述待接入App的接入信息;所述第二终端根据所述接入信息将所述待接入App接入到自身的流量主。第四方面,本专利技术实施例提供一种服务器,所述服务器包括第一接收单元、建立单元、第一获取单元和第一发送单元,其中:所述第一接收单元,用于接收第二终端发送的接入请求,所述接入请求中携带有待接入App的标识信息和所述第二终端对应的流量主的标识信息;所述建立单元,用于建立所述流量主的标识信息和所述待接入App的标识信息之间的对应关系,所述对应关系用于描述使用所述待接入App的用户从所述流量主上下载所述待接入App的下载次数;所述第一获取单元,用于根据所述待接入App的标识信息获取待接入App的接入信息;所述第一发送单元,用于响应所述接入请求,向所述第二终端发送接入响应,所述接入响应中携带有所述待接入App的接入信息,所述接入响应用于使所述第二终端根据所述接入信息将所述待接入App接入到自身的流量主;所述接入信息至少包括所述App的描述信息和所述App的链接地址。第五方面,本专利技术实施例提供一种第一终端,所述第一终端包括第五发送单元、第七接收单元、第六获取单元和第一处理单元,其中:所述第五发送单元,用于向服务器发送第一下载请求,所述第一下载请求用于向所述服务器请求下载接口程序;所述第七接收单元,用于接收所述服务器发送的接口程序,所述接口程序用于嵌入所述App开发商的App程序中,所述接口程序至少签名信息;所述第六获取单元,用于获取所述App开发商的第一操作,所述第一操作用于触发所述第一终端向所述服务器上传第一App程序或者发送第一链接地址,所述第一App程序中嵌入有所述接口程序,所述第一链接地址为所述第一App程序的链接地址;所述第一处理单元,用于响应所述第一操作,向所述服务器发送上传所述第一App程序或者发送第一链接地址,以供流量主从所述服务器上下载第一App程序或者获取第一链接地址。第六方面本文档来自技高网
...
一种应用推广方法、服务器及终端

【技术保护点】
一种应用推广方法,其特征在于,所述方法包括:所述服务器接收第二终端发送的接入请求,所述接入请求中携带有待接入App的标识信息和所述第二终端对应的流量主的标识信息;所述服务器建立所述流量主的标识信息和所述待接入App的标识信息之间的对应关系,所述对应关系用于描述使用所述待接入App的用户从所述流量主上下载所述待接入App的下载次数;所述服务器根据所述待接入App的标识信息获取待接入App的接入信息;所述服务器响应所述接入请求,向所述第二终端发送接入响应,所述接入响应中携带有所述待接入App的接入信息,所述接入响应用于使所述第二终端根据所述接入信息将所述待接入App接入到自身的流量主;所述接入信息至少包括所述App的描述信息和所述App的链接地址。

【技术特征摘要】
1.一种应用推广方法,其特征在于,所述方法应用于服务器中,所述方法包括:所述服务器接收第二终端发送的接入请求,所述接入请求中携带有待接入App的标识信息和所述第二终端对应的流量主的标识信息;所述服务器建立所述流量主的标识信息和所述待接入App的标识信息之间的对应关系,所述对应关系用于描述使用所述待接入App的用户从所述流量主上下载所述待接入App的下载次数;所述服务器根据所述待接入App的标识信息获取待接入App的接入信息;所述服务器响应所述接入请求,向所述第二终端发送接入响应,所述接入响应中携带有所述待接入App的接入信息,所述接入响应用于使所述第二终端根据所述接入信息将所述待接入App接入到自身的流量主;所述接入信息至少包括所述App的描述信息和所述App的链接地址。2.根据权利要求1所述的方法,其特征在于,所述方法还包括:所述服务器根据所述待接入App的标识信息,验证所述待接入App的有效性;所述服务器根据所述流量主的标识信息,验证所述流量主的有效性;当所述服务器验证所述待接入App有效且所述流量主有效时,所述服务器向所述第二终端发送接入响应。3.根据权利要求1所述的方法,其特征在于,所述方法还包括:服务器接收第一终端发送的第一下载请求,所述第一下载请求用于请求下载接口程序,所述第一下载请求中至少携带有App开发商的标识信息;所述服务器根据所述App开发商的标识信息分配在众包平台上的所述App的标识信息;所述服务器将接口程序发送给所述第一终端,所述接口程序至少包括所述App的标识信息;所述服务器接收所述第一终端上传的第一App程序或者发送第一链接地址,所述第一App程序中嵌入有所述接口程序,所述第一链接地址为所述第一App程序的链接地址。4.根据权利要求3所述的方法,其特征在于,所述接口程序包括签名信息,所述签名信息用于服务器下次对所述App所属权的验证。5.根据权利要求1所述的方法,其特征在于,所述方法还包括:所述服务器接收第一终端发送的App的描述信息,所述App的描述信息包括App开发商的标识信息、所述App的主体信息、App的名称、App的图标、收益参数;所述服务器根据所述App的主体信息,验证所述App的合法性,所述App的主体信息包括所述App的软件开发工具包SDK或者所述App的链接地址;当所述服务器验证所述App合法时,所述服务器将所述App的描述信息发布在众包平台上,以使所述App被流量主所推广。6.根据权利要求1所述的方法,其特征在于,所述方法还包括:所述服务器获取应用App的下载信息,所述App的下载信息包括App的标识信息、推广所述App的流量主的标识信息和所述流量主的下载次数;所述服务器根据所述App的标识信息获取收益参数;所述服务器根据所述流量主的下载次数和所述收益参数,确定对应的流量主的收益额;所述服务器根据所述App的标识信息从对应的App开发商处获取所述收益额,并将所述收益额分发给与所述流量主的标识信息相对应的流量主。7.根据权利要求1至6任一项所述的方法,其特征在于,所述方法还包括:所述服务器接收所述第二终端发的所述流量主的主体信息,所述流量主的主体信息为软件开发工具包SDK或者超级文本标记语言HTML代码;所述服务器对所述流量主的主体信息进行验证,得到验证结果,所述验证结果用于表明对所述流量主的主体信息的验证是否通过;所述服务器将所述验证结果发送给所述第二终端。8.根据权利要求7所述的方法,其特征在于,所述服务器将所述验证结果发送给所述第二终端,包括:验证通过时,所述服务器分配属于所述流量主的标识信息,并将所述流量主的标识信息和/或所述验证结果发送给所述第二终端;验证未通过时,所述服务器将所述验证结果发送给所述第二终端。9.根据权利要求1至6任一项所述的方法,其特征在于,所述方法还包括:所述服务器接收用户的终端发送的第二下载请求,所述第二下载请求用于下载App开发商提供的第一App程序,所述第二下载请求中携带有App的标识信息和流量主的标识信息;所述服务器响应所述第二下载请求,根据所述App的标识信息获取第一App程序,并将所述第一App程序发送给所述用户的终端;所述服务器记录与流量主的标识信息和App的标识信息相对应的下载次数。10.一种应用推广方法,其特征在于,所述方法包括:第一终端向服务器发送第一下载请求,所述第一下载请求用于向所述服务器请求下载接口程序;所述第一下载请求中至少携带有App开发商的标识信息;所述第一终端接收所述服务器发送的接口程序,所述接口程序用于嵌入所述App开发商的App程序中,所述接口程序至少签名信息;所述第一终端获取所述App开发商的第一操作,所述第一操作用于触发所述第一终端向所述服务器上传第一App程序或者发送第一链接地址,所述第一App程序中嵌入有所述接口程序,所述第一链接地址为所述第一App程序的链接地址;所述第一终端响应所述第一操作,向所述服务器发送上传所述第一App程序或者发送第一链接地址,以供流量主从所述服务器上下载第一App程序或者获取第一链接地址。11.根据权利要求10所述的方法,其特征在于,所述方法还包括:所述第一终端获取所述App开发商的设置操作;所述第一终端响应所述设置操作,获取下载收入和收益参数,所述收益参数用于表征所述App开发商给流量主的回报。12.根据权利要求10或11所述的方法,其特征在于,所述方法还包括:所述第一终端向所述服务器发送第一注册请求,所述第一注册请求包括应用App开发商的用户名和密码;所述第一终端接收服务器发送的第一注册响应,所述第一注册响应用于表明所述第一终端是否注册成功;当所述第一注册响应表明所述第一终端注册成功时,所述第一终端向所述服务器发送第一下载请求。13.一种应用推广方法,其特征在于,所述方法包括:第二终端获取待接入应用App的标识信息;所述第二终端将所述待接入App的标识信息携带于接入请求中,所述接入请求中携带有待接入App的标识信息和所述第二终端对应的流量主的标识信息;所述第二终端将所述接入请求发送给服务器;所述第二终端接收所述服务器发送的接入响应,所述接入响应中携带有所述待接入App的接入信息;所述第二终端根据所述接入信息将所述待接入App接入到自身的流量主。14.根据权利要求13所述的方法,其特征在于,所述方法还包括:所述第二终端接收用户的终端发送的第二下载请求,所述第二下载请求用于从所述流量主上下载App开发商提供的第一App程序;所述第二下载请求中携带有App的标识信息;所述第二终端响应所述第二下载请求,向所述服务器发送第三下载请求,所述第三下载请求用于请求下载第一App程序;所述第二终端接收所述服务器发送的第一App程序,并将所述第一App程序发送给所述用户的终端。15.根据权利要求13所述的方法,其特征在于,所述第二终端获取待接入应用App的标识信息,包括:所述第二终端获取选择操作,所述选择操作为所述流量主从众包平台上选择自己需要接入的待接入App;所述第二终端响应所述选择操作,获取所述待接入App的标识信息。16.根据权利要求13所述的方法,其特征在于,所述第二终端获取待接入应用App的标识信息,包括:所述第二终端获取选择条件,所述选择条件为默认设置的条件或者所述流量主通过条件设置操作而得到的条件,所述条件设置操作用于预先设置选择待接入App的操作;所述第二终端根据所述选择条件获取所述待接入App的标识信息。17.根据权利要求13至16任一项所述的方法,其特征在于,所述方法还包括:所述第二终端获取所述流量主的主体信息,所述主体信息用于所述服务器对所述流量主的合法性进行验证;所述第二终端将所述流量主的主体信息发送给所述服务器;所述第二终端接收所述服务器发送的验证结果;当所述验证结果表明所述流量主的主体信息有效时,所述第二终端获...

【专利技术属性】
技术研发人员:王明慧
申请(专利权)人:腾讯科技深圳有限公司
类型:发明
国别省市:广东;44

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1